About StockX

Think of StockX as the stock market for sneakers — prices move with demand, and what you pay today might be more or less tomorrow. It started as a place to buy and sell hyped Jordans and Yeezys without getting burned by fakes, and that authentication piece is still the whole point. Every item routes through their verification team before it ever reaches you, which is why people trust it for grails they can't find at retail.

These days it's grown past shoes into watches, handbags, and streetwear, but the resale crowd is still its core. One thing to know going in: authenticated purchases are final sale, so there's no changing your mind once you commit. Check your size and the exact model twice before you hit buy — there's no easy return if you guess wrong.

What they sell

  • Sneakers — the big draw, with Jordan 1s, Yeezys, Dunks, and New Balance 550s, often resold above retail
  • Streetwear and apparel — Supreme drops, Bape, and limited Nike/Adidas pieces
  • Watches — everything from Casio and Seiko up to Rolex and Omega, all authenticated
  • Handbags and accessories — Louis Vuitton, Gucci, and Chanel on the resale side
  • Collectibles and electronics — graded trading cards, Funko Pops, and the occasional hard-to-find console

How long do you have to return something at StockX?

Bluntly: you don't. StockX operates on a final sale model, meaning every authenticated item you purchase cannot be returned, period. There is no return window — not 7 days, not 30 days, not ever. Once your order clears authentication and ships to you, the sale is done. The only exceptions are if the item fails StockX's authentication process before it reaches you, or if it arrives visibly damaged due to a fulfillment error. If you're on the fence about a purchase, be absolutely certain before you buy because there's no safety net here.

Will StockX match a lower price I found somewhere else?

StockX does not offer price matching. The platform functions as a bid-and-ask marketplace, meaning prices fluctuate in real time based on what buyers are willing to pay and what sellers are asking. There's no fixed retail price for StockX to match against, and no customer service team that will adjust your order price after the fact. If you find the same item cheaper elsewhere — whether on GOAT, eBay, or a retailer — your only move is to buy it there instead. There's no mechanism to request a price adjustment on StockX.

How do you return a defective or damaged item from StockX?

This is the one real exception to StockX's final sale rule. If your item arrives damaged due to a shipping or fulfillment issue, or if it fails authentication standards after delivery, StockX does have a process to address it. You should contact StockX support immediately through your account — document the damage with photos right away and report it within a short window of receiving the item. StockX will review the claim against their authentication records. Items that genuinely arrived in a condition inconsistent with what was verified can be disputed. Don't delay; the faster you report it, the stronger your case.
